Between 1x1 and 1x2
It was a new feeling, to wake up in a place that was so quiet.
In Brooklyn, no matter what the time, Tony could hear cars honk, tires squeal, and people screaming. In Connecticut, the world seemed silent when he dressed and began his morning run. Even when he returned to the kitchen to make eggs, Angela's house was still surprisingly quiet.
The kids woke up soon enough, though, chattering about their plans for the day. Samantha was accepting their new life wonderfully, and it made Tony beam with pride. She'd already made friends with Marcy down the street, and she was doing well in school. Better yet, the lifestyle in Connecticut didn't encourage children to get black eyes all the time.
Tony's new boss entered the kitchen with a smile. She was so happy to be the new president of her company. "Will you eat some eggs today?" he said with a sigh. He couldn't force her to do so as he did the kids; she was an adult, not to mention his boss. But it would be healthier for Angela to have a bit more for breakfast.
"No, just juice and coffee, please," she said as she kissed Jonathan's head.
He poured her beverages, wondering how long this would last.
